Quantum key distribution (QKD) is a new technique using physics laws for securing key exchanges. Here we report a new phase-encoding technique adapted to free-space communications. The method combines a direct-modulation scheme with a WDM synchronisation allowing to achieve a reduced size and stabilized system.
